I've attached the description below, this skill seems kinda strong with just this descriptions in a glance. But upon some testing, we've found out that it NEVER MISSES. In the tests we've tried, we got Magic evasion up to 400%+ (with Beastial Instincts).

And some Vanquishers I've talked to have confirmed this. This never miss "hidden feature" of this skill makes it pretty OP/imbalanced imo. What are your thoughts on this?

Summary:
No cooldown within the 7 seconds it can be used
Instant cast
ITD 50% magic def
50% bonus magic dmg
Dash-running skill with 12.0m range
Hidden feature (not in descriptions): NEVER MISSES

    This skill is supposed to be the Vanquisher's ultimate and make them viable against high physical defense targets and evasion stackers. It's not supposed to miss, ever. However, when we made the skill I wanted to add a small cooldown between each jump to at least give the opponent a chance to use a defensive skill or potion etc. so I will retest this skill with a 1s cooldown between each use of Celestial Slaughter.

    I didn't (and still don't) want to add any long-lasting +hit buffs since it would completely overpower the job's other skills and allow them to completely ignore collecting +hit from items.
